Q: Is 1,392,588 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,392,588 is a composite number.

Why is 1,392,588 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,392,588 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 9 12 18 36 101 202 303 383 404 606 766 909 1,149 1,212 1,532 1,818 2,298 3,447 3,636 4,596 6,894 13,788 38,683 77,366 116,049 154,732 232,098 348,147 464,196 696,294 and 1,392,588, with no remainder.

Since 1,392,588 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,392,588, it is a composite number.
